Mathura is a city located in Mathura district of Uttar Pradesh, India. Mathura city is the District headquarters and lies on the banks of the Yamuna River. Mathura city is world famous as a holy place and has a rich cultural and historical background. In 2025, the population of Mathura city is estimated to be around 509,000 people within the city.
The area of Mathura city is about 39 square kilometers. official PIN code of Mathura city is 281001. The main local languages spoken in Mathura city are Hindi, Urdu, and Braj Bhasha, which is a popular regional dialect. Mathura city comes under the Agra Division of Uttar Pradesh. Mathura city was known as the birthplace of Lord Krishna. After independence of india, the government of Uttar Pradesh started to improve Mathura city. After some years in the 1950s and 1960s, more and more pilgrims came to Mathura city.
By 1974, a major step was taken. The Archaeological Survey of India decided to protect important historical places in Mathura city. Then came 1982, a year that changed the image of Mathura city completely. Prime Minister Indira Gandhi inaugurated the Mathura Refinery, built by Indian Oil Corporation. Where is Mathura city.
Suddenly, Mathura city was not only a place of temples but also an industrial hub. Thousands of jobs were created, new colonies came, and the economy of Mathura city grew. In the 1990s the highways linking Delhi, Mathura, and Agra were widened, and rail and bus services improved.
In 1992, after the Babri Masjid demolition in Ayodhya, Mathura city came under special security. Police forces guarded the Shri Krishna Janmabhoomi more closely to maintain peace in Mathura city during those sensitive times. In 2001, the Archaeological Survey of India worked on restoring the Government Museum Mathura, also called Mathura Museum.
In 2015, Mathura city was chosen under the Heritage City Development and Augmentation Yojana (HRIDAY) to clean ghats, restore temples, and building better roads.
